The criteria for a 40 percent disability rating and no higher have been met from January 1, 2007, to October 5, 2009, for service-connected gout disability.Gout is an inflammatory disorder caused by an accumulation of uric acid in the joints. The body needs uric acid to break down purines that are found in certain foods, such as seafood and steak. Social Security classifies VA benefits as "unearned income" and deducts any money you receive from the VA (minus a $20 exclusion) from your SSI benefits. In 2023, the maximum benefit you can receive from SSI benefits is $914 per month. So if you're also receiving $400 per month in VA disability, Social Security will deduct $380 ($400-$20) …

Gout VA Rating CriteriaSome veterans may also experience arthritis in the big toe joint. Known as hallux rigidus, or stiff big toe, this condition is found under Code 5281 of the VA disability schedule. Severe hallux rigidus is rated the same as severe hallux valgus, with the sole rating of 10 percent available. Getting Help with Your VA Disability Claims Navigating the VA disability benefits process can be complex and daunting, but the right knowledge and support can make a significant difference.The first is a knee injury that is rated 30%. The second is a shoulder injury rated 20%. The last is a back injury rated 10%. Instinct would assume that the combined rating would be 60% (30 + 20 + 10 = 60). Phone. roberson funeral home bethany missouri Generally speaking, VA rates bunions according to 38 CFR § 4.71a, Schedule of Ratings – Musculoskeletal System, Diagnostic Code 5280. The rating criteria are as follows: 10% – operated with resection of metatarsal head. 10% – severe, if equivalent to amputation of great toe.Aug 18, 2021 · A 20 percent rating applies when the veteran meets the above requirements, but the plantar fasciitis only impacts one foot.
